Paladins as predators: Invasive waves in a spatial evolutionary adversarial game

Invasive waves are found in a novel variant of a reaction-diffusion system used to extend an evolutionary adversarial game into space wherein the influence of various strategies is allowed to diffuse. The waves are driven by a nonlinear instability that enables an otherwise unstable informant state to travel through an initially uncooperative state leaving a cooperative state behind. The wave speed’s dependence on the various diffusion parameters is examined in one and two dimensions. Various other phenomena, such as pinning near a diffusive inhomogeneity, are also explored.

Prey population cycles are stable in an evolutionary model if and only if their periods are prime

We present an evolutionary model that marks an encounter of two seemingly unrelated disciplines: population dynamics and number theory. Assuming mutations and selection of predators and prey, we show that prey cycles with non-prime lengths are unstable, while cycles with prime lenghts are stable. Investigation of Game Between Cells in Occurrence of Genetic Mutations Using Evolutionary Game Theory

In this paper, two games that play a role in creating a cancer tumor and suppression are studied using evolutionary game theory and its different modes are analyzed. The first game is the competition between a cancer cell and a healthy cell to receive food through the blood. In the second game, the interaction between the two oncogenes Ras and Myc is examined for cellular deformation
